Output fda32af608256e3191edc8f1ef1a339d5c8584c98c1cb8c7a6b435965f110548:86
- value
- 16580
- script pubkey
- OP_0 OP_PUSHBYTES_20 415e0601e662f5ed947c0856aa09485e6f593cfa
- address
- bc1qg90qvq0xvt67m9ruppt25z2gteh4j0869dmeq4
- transaction
- fda32af608256e3191edc8f1ef1a339d5c8584c98c1cb8c7a6b435965f110548